Pierre Island is a 16‑acre private island offering elevated 360‑degree views across Three Islands Bay, the Atlantic Ocean, Harbour Island, and Eleuthera. Its natural vegetation, paved pathways, and proximity to one of the Bahamas’ most visited destinations position it as a compelling option for private retreat use or small‑scale luxury development.
The Property
The island features native vegetation, including coconut trees, and supports abundant bird life. Paved pathways connect various parts of the island and lead to a substantial dock on the south side. Electricity is available via an underwater cable from the Eleuthera mainland.
The Land and Water
Pierre Island spans 16 acres with elevated terrain that provides panoramic views of the surrounding waters and nearby islands. Its shoreline includes a dock on the southern side, offering direct access for boating and transport. The island’s natural landscape supports a quiet, low‑density environment suitable for glamping concepts or private retreat planning.
Access and Utilities
Electricity is supplied by underwater cable from Eleuthera. The island is approximately a 15‑minute protected boat ride from Harbour Island, which offers marinas, restaurants, and boutique shops. North Eleuthera International Airport serves as the primary point of entry for Harbour Island, North Eleuthera, and Spanish Wells, with commercial flights from the United States and an FBO for private aviation.
